Runbook: Metrel sidecar restarts. If the metrics-aggregation sidecar on a Fennick node flaps more than three times in ten minutes, drain the pod and check the scrape buffer size. Do not restart the main container. Verify the sidecar can reach the Hollow Creek aggregation endpoint; a 401 means the auth material baked into the deploy is stale. To re-auth manually during an incident, export the key shown below before relaunching. Use this key:

gateway credential: kto15_8KtvEYSD8WJ9Uyq

**Internal Memo — Transition to Annual Billing**

Welcome aboard. As incoming director you should know that Verdalux is moving all Cloudreach subscriptions from monthly to annual billing starting next fiscal year. Finance expects smoother revenue recognition and lower churn; support anticipates a spike in renewal queries during the changeover window. Existing monthly customers keep their terms until renewal. Marion Feld is coordinating the rollout and will brief you in your first week. The strategic reasoning sits in the note below.

management briefing: Headcount on the Praok team goes from 16 to 91 by the end of March. Gross margin on Praok came in at 2 percent against a plan of 26 percent.

☐ Locate the first-aid room (Day One)

Before the end of your first day at Corvidane Labs, please find the first-aid room on Level 2, directly opposite the Larkspur meeting pod. Note the location of the defibrillator cabinet inside the door and the emergency pull-cord by the sink. Check that your name appears on the floor-warden contact sheet if applicable. The room is kept locked outside staffed hours; to enter, use the access code shown below.

staff pass of fafop-fawep = bdg-PVV-6